Russia warns US over truce violations in Syria

Russia says it will unilaterally start using force against those violating the partial truce in Syria, if the US does not agree to joint rules by Tuesday.
A Russian general said delays in agreeing the rules were “unacceptable” and proposed holding an urgent meeting.
However, the US rejected the call, saying Russia’s concerns were already being handled in a constructive manner.
The cessation of hostilities has significantly reduced the violence in Syria since it began on 27 February. However, both the Syrian government and opposition have complained of repeated violations.
As part of the deal between the warring parties they brokered last month, the US and Russia agreed to chair a ceasefire taskforce that would “develop effective mechanisms to promote and monitor compliance with the ceasefire”.
On Monday, Lt Gen Sergei Rudskoi, chief of the main operational directorate of the general staff of the Russian armed forces, said the US had not responded to repeated requests to draw up measures to tackle “groups that systematically violate” the truce.
